Frequently Asked Questions about North Hills
How much are Studio apartments in North Hills?
There are currently 594 Studio Apartments in North Hills with rent ranges from $850 to $2,220 with an average price of $1,633.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om North Hills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in North Hills ranges from $850 to $4,410 with an average monthly rent of $1,952.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in North Hills c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in North Hills range from $966 to $8,732.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,776.
How expensive are North Hills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 313 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in North Hills on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,440 to $10,194 - averaging $3,675 for the location.
